The Function of Medical Assistants

medical assistant with Sandy UT nursing home patientThe job of a medical assistant can be diverse as well as challenging. Essentially their duty is ensure that the Sandy UT hospitals, clinics and other healthcare institutions where they work run efficiently. Based on the type or size of facility, they may be more of a clinical assistant, an administrative assistant, or in smaller practices both. They are tasked with providing direct support to the nurses, doctors and other medical professionals but may also be found working in an office or at the front desk. Some of the possible responsibilities of a medical assistant include:

  • Completing insurance forms and submitting claims
  • Setting and confirming appointments
  • Weighing and taking patients vital signs
  • Taking blood and other fluid and tissue samples
  • Preparing instruments and rooms for physicians
  • Providing general support during examinations and procedures

While medical assistants may carry out almost any activity they are authorized to under Utah law, some opt to specialize in a specific area and obtain certification. Two of the options offered are for the Certified Clinical Medical Assistant (CCMA) and the Certified Medical Administrative Assistant (CMAA) provided by the National Healthcareer Association (NHA).

Medical Assistant Training Programs

Compared to most other medical professionals, medical assistants are not required to become licensed, certified, or to earn a college degree. However, a number of Sandy UT health care employers prefer to hire graduates of an accredited medical assistant training program (we’ll cover accreditation later ) that are certified. There are basically 2 choices offered for a formal education. The first and shortest route to becoming a medical assistant is to obtain a certificate or diploma. These programs generally take about a year to finish, some as little as 6 to 9 months. They are developed to teach the basics of medical assisting and ready graduates for entry level positions. The second option is to attain an Associate Degree, which are typically two year programs provided at community and junior colleges in addition to vocational and technical schools. They are more expansive in nature than the diploma or certificate programs, and include general education courses in addition to the medical assistant courses. They frequently have a clinical element requiring an internship with a local healthcare facility. Associate Degrees are often a pre-requisite for and credits can be applied to a four year Bachelor’s Degree in Medical Assistant Studies or a related field.

Certification Programs for Medical Assistants

As stated previously, certification is not a legal requirement, but is a good choice for graduates who want to advance their careers. Not only will it help in attaining employment after graduation, but it might also enhance preliminary salary negotiations. Many possible Sandy UT medical employers simply will not hire a medical assistant that has not obtained certification or accredited formal training. Among the most popular and perhaps the most highly regarded certification is the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) offered by the American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A). To qualify to apply for the CMA exam, a candidate must have graduated or will be graduating within 30 days from an accredited medical assistant program. Alternative certifications are available as well, including the CCMA and the CMAA that we discussed earlier which are offered by the NHA.

Is the Medical Assistant School Accredited? There are many great reasons to ensure that the college you choose is accredited. To start with, accreditation helps guarantee that the training you receive will be both comprehensive and of the highest quality. Second, if you plan on becoming certified, you need to complete an accredited program. Two of the acknowledged agencies for accreditation are the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P) and the Accrediting Bureau of Health Education Schools (ABHES). If your program is not accredited by either of these agencies, you will not be qualified to take the CMA exam. Also, if you intend on obtaining a student loan or financial aid, they are often not offered for non-accredited programs. And finally, as previously mentioned, many potential Sandy UT employers will not hire a medical assistant who has not graduated from an accredited school.

Sandy, Utah

Sandy is home to the Shops at South Town shopping mall; the Jordan Commons entertainment, office and dining complex; and the South Towne Exposition Center. It is also the location of the soccer-specific Rio Tinto Stadium, which hosts Real Salt Lake and Utah Royals FC home games, and opened on October 8, 2008.

The city is currently developing an urban, walkable and transit-oriented city center called The Cairns. A formal master plan was adopted in January 2017 to accommodate regional growth and outlines developments and related guidelines through the next 25 years, while dividing the city center into distinct villages. The plan emphasizes sustainable living, walkability, human-scaled architecture, environmentally-friendly design, and nature-inspired design while managing population growth and its related challenges.[3]

Located at the base of the Wasatch Mountains thirteen miles (19 km) south of Salt Lake City, Sandy was a likely area for early settlement. The area was first used by nomadic bands of Paiute, Shoshone, and Bannock Indians who roamed along the base of the mountains as they travelled from their winter home at Utah Lake to their summer fishing grounds at Bear Lake.
